Yard erosion repair services focus on restoring and stabilizing areas of a yard affected by soil loss, typically caused by water runoff, heavy rainfall, or poor drainage. These services often involve installing erosion control measures such as retaining walls, sodding, grading, or adding protective barriers to prevent further soil displacement. The goal is to create a stable landscape that maintains its shape and prevents ongoing damage, ensuring the yard remains functional and visually appealing over time.
Erosion in the yard can lead to a range of problems, including compromised landscaping, uneven ground, and potential damage to existing structures like patios or walkways. Unchecked erosion can also result in the loss of topsoil, which is vital for healthy plant growth. Repair services help address these issues by reinforcing weak areas, redirecting water flow, and implementing long-lasting solutions to protect the property from future erosion damage.

Labor Costs - Typically range from $500 to $2,500 depending on yard size and erosion severity. Smaller repair projects t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while extensive repairs can cost more.
Material Expenses - Materials such as soil, gravel, or erosion control fabrics may add $200 to $1,200 to the total cost. The choice of materials impacts overall expenses significantly.
Equipment and Machinery - Use of specialized equipment like excavators or bulldozers can increase costs by $300 to $1,500. These costs vary based on project complexity and duration.
Additional Services - Services such as grading, drainage installation, or landscaping may add an extra $400 to $2,000. The specific needs of the repair influence the final price range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es yard erosion? Yard erosion can result from heavy rainfall, poor drainage, or lack of vegetation to hold soil in place.
How can I identify yard erosion issues? Signs include uneven ground, exposed roots, gullies, or soil washing away during storms.
What repair options are available for yard erosion? Local service providers may recommend solutions such as grading, installing retaining walls, or adding erosion control fabrics.
